Rooted Silence portrays a figure merging with twisted, gnarled roots, symbolizing a state of entrapment and connection to the earth. The faceless head and shadowed body evoke a sense of anonymity and emotional numbness, while the intricate lines of the roots suggest both confinement and grounding. The figure’s stillness contrasts with the chaotic texture of the background, highlighting the tension between inner turmoil and external calm. This haunting image reflects the struggle between being tethered to one’s past and the desire for release.
